1: Personalized Tote Bag

A personalized tote bag is the ideal teacher appreciation gift to give during Teacher Appreciation Week. A tote bag is the ideal everyday gift for teachers, as they appreciate useful presents. There are many different kinds of tote bags available, from canvas totes to environmentally friendly versions composed of recycled materials. Additionally, tote bags come in a variety of sizes and styles, so there’s bound to be something to suit the needs and tastes of every teacher. A personalized tote bag may be both fashionable and useful, thanks to features like zippered pockets for holding necessities. But what really makes this present special is the personal touch; adding the teacher’s name or a heartfelt note makes it a sincere expression of gratitude. Give your teacher a personalized tote bag as a present, and they’ll use it with pride.

2: Teacher Appreciation Gifts: Thoughtful Gift Cards for High School Educators

Giving gift cards as a token of appreciation to teachers is a common choice for both parents and high school students during Teacher Appreciation Week. Educators love getting gift cards because they provide flexibility and the chance to indulge in hobbies. When thinking about teacher appreciation gift ideas, there are a variety of possibilities to suit different tastes. Teachers can add more books to their classroom libraries with gift cards to booksellers, and they can get a much-needed caffeine fix from coffee shops throughout the hectic school year.

Moreover, gift vouchers to restaurants and spas give teachers the opportunity to unwind and rejuvenate while dining out. Furthermore, office supply store gift cards might assist instructors in restocking supplies for their classrooms. Whatever option you choose, though, gift cards are a kind way to express gratitude and allow teachers extra time to pamper themselves away from their busy jobs. 3: Teacher Stationary: Ideal Teacher Appreciation Gifts

Are you trying to find the ideal customized present for Teachers’ Appreciation Week? To express your appreciation in a special and considerate way, think about providing customized teacher stationery. Personalized stationery makes lesson planning even more pleasurable and gives a teacher’s desk a unique touch. In addition to being useful, it’s a heartfelt gesture that teachers don’t frequently receive.

There are personalized notebooks, notepads, sticky notes, and even lesson plan books that can be customized. In addition, to make the gift very unique, you can add the teacher’s name, favorite colors, or a motivational saying. But, if you’re feeling particularly crafty, you might also choose to make DIY teacher appreciation gifts by adding stickers, stamps, or hand-drawn patterns to basic stationery. Personalized or do-it-yourself teacher stationery will be valued and utilized on a regular basis.

4: Thank You Giftbox for Your Favorite Teacher

A creative idea to show your favorite teacher your appreciation for Teacher Appreciation Week is to make them a personal gift box. Teacher appreciation gifts with DIY can be sentimental and unique. Additionally, you can personalize the box to the child’s favorite teacher by building a bespoke box. Think about adding things that support their hobbies and everyday activities. Including things like colored pens, sticky notes, or a chic pen holder can make the grading paper process more fun, even if it might be a time-consuming activity. Moreover, a personalized cup or the addition of a child’s favorite book can cheer them up during recess. However, the most meaningful and heartfelt teacher appreciation gifts frequently express gratitude for their commitment and hard work.

Here’s what can be included in the gift box:

  • Colorful markers or pens
  • Notepads or sticky notes
  • An elegant pen stands
  • A child’s favorite book
  • A customized tumbler or mug
  • Gourmet nibbles or chocolates
  • A diffuser with essential oils or scented candles
  • Moisturizer or hand lotion
  • A note of appreciation conveying thanks
  • A little succulent or plant
  • Gift certificates to a nearby bookstore or coffee shop
  • A leisurely DIY craft kit
  • Motivational cards or inspirational quotes
  • A picture frame containing a treasured image
  • A ball or toy designed to reduce stress.
